**How We Care for Our Animals at Coach B’s Zoo**


At **Coach B’s Zoo**, animal care is our top priority. We are committed to providing a safe, enriching, and natural environment for all the animals in our care. Our dedicated team of veterinarians, zookeepers, and animal care specialists work tirelessly to ensure that each animal's physical, mental, and emotional well-being is supported. Each species at the zoo has unique needs, and we tailor our care to meet those specific requirements, from diet and medical care to enrichment activities and habitat design.


Our zoo is built with the animals' welfare in mind, offering spacious, species-appropriate enclosures that mimic their natural environments as closely as possible. We provide enriching activities to encourage natural behaviors—such as puzzle feeders, climbing structures, and social interactions for species that thrive in groups. Our animals are regularly monitored for signs of stress, illness, or injury, and we have a state-of-the-art veterinary clinic on-site for immediate care when needed. Additionally, we believe in positive reinforcement training, which not only helps us safely interact with our animals but also enriches their daily routines. We collaborate with other zoos, wildlife experts, and conservation programs to ensure that we are following the best practices for animal welfare and contributing to global conservation efforts. At Coach B’s Zoo, our animals are family, and we are dedicated to providing them with the highest level of care and respect.
